Commit graph

7416 commits

Author SHA1 Message Date
Ryan Kurtz
58066601fc Merge branch 'GP-2398_ryanmkurtz_PR-4496_ekilmer_fix-ghidradev-plugin-build' 2022-08-03 11:09:41 -04:00
Ryan Kurtz
4534e302bd GP-2398: GhidraDev now requires Eclipse 4.22 (2021-12) or later 2022-08-03 11:02:46 -04:00
Ryan Kurtz
100760f6ba Merge branch 'GP-0_ryanmkurtz_PR-4490_xiaoyinl_windows' 2022-08-03 02:03:34 -04:00
Ryan Kurtz
05e7e97759 GP-0: Updating supported platforms in InstallationGuide 2022-08-03 02:00:17 -04:00
Ryan Kurtz
eba6a49359 Merge remote-tracking branch 'origin/GP-2306_Dan_testRepeated--SQUASHED' 2022-08-03 00:45:07 -04:00
Ryan Kurtz
3058631ac1 Merge remote-tracking branch 'origin/patch' 2022-08-03 00:44:29 -04:00
Ryan Kurtz
f173285991 Merge remote-tracking branch 'origin/GP-2388-dragonmacher-goto-exception' into patch 2022-08-03 00:39:38 -04:00
Eric Kilmer
2d2236457d
Specify JavaSE-17 for GhidraDevPlugin 2022-08-02 14:36:29 -04:00
Dan
bc4742c1c0 GP-2306: Add @Repeated annotation 2022-08-02 13:42:02 -04:00
Ryan Kurtz
781c765e60 Merge remote-tracking branch 'origin/GP-0_Dan_testFixes-20220802-1' 2022-08-02 12:25:23 -04:00
Dan
fbd177941e GP-0: Fix timing issues in 2 tests:
BreakpointProviderTest.testActionFilter,
ModelProviderTest.testActionShowPrimitives
2022-08-02 11:40:10 -04:00
Ryan Kurtz
1fdc09d685 Merge remote-tracking branch 'origin/patch'
Conflicts:
	Ghidra/Features/PDB/src/main/java/ghidra/app/util/pdb/pdbapplicator/PdbApplicator.java
2022-08-02 11:32:17 -04:00
Ryan Kurtz
275ff0d96b Merge remote-tracking branch
'origin/GP-2385_ghizard_PDB_Universal_make_mangled_primary_when_no_datatypes_patch'
into patch (Closes #4489)
2022-08-02 11:19:29 -04:00
Ryan Kurtz
41fd374061 Merge remote-tracking branch 'origin/GP-2305_Dan_dbgDisassemblerHelp--SQUASHED' 2022-08-02 11:14:54 -04:00
Dan
9b75c4c3a7 GP-2305: Add help for Debugger (dis)assembly actions 2022-08-02 10:40:47 -04:00
Ryan Kurtz
8f8123caf1 Merge remote-tracking branch 'origin/GP-2294_Dan_highlightPriorities' 2022-08-02 01:14:54 -04:00
dragonmacher
be76157f5c GP-2388 - Fixed exception when performing a Go To 2022-08-01 18:15:29 -04:00
ghizard
4ff5dc16bb GP-2385 - PDB Universal - allow mangleds to be primary when PDB has no
type information
2022-08-01 14:57:18 -04:00
devnull850
e48ca34f11 Ignore Doxygen generated Decompiler documentation 2022-08-01 07:19:31 -04:00
Xiaoyin Liu
4e1efaf0e1
Correct supported Windows versions
Windows 7 or 10 -> Windows 7 or later
2022-07-31 23:59:58 +04:00
Ryan Kurtz
3aac7dae75 Merge remote-tracking branch 'origin/patch'
Conflicts:
	Ghidra/Framework/Docking/src/main/java/docking/RootNode.java
2022-07-29 02:34:46 -04:00
Ryan Kurtz
9ee0d2973b Merge remote-tracking branch
'origin/GP-2328-dragonmacher-listing-xref-exception' into patch
(Closes #4445)
2022-07-29 02:28:30 -04:00
Ryan Kurtz
b8bb7d22cb Merge remote-tracking branch 'origin/GP-2371-dragonmacher-tool-restore-exception--SQUASHED' into patch 2022-07-29 02:25:49 -04:00
dragonmacher
53476edf47 GP-2371 - Fixed tool restoring exception 2022-07-28 18:35:57 -04:00
Ryan Kurtz
869a97a4ab Merge remote-tracking branch 'origin/GP-2196_ghidorahrex_PR-4344_Boyan-MILANOV_sleigh-x86-improvements' 2022-07-28 10:32:21 -04:00
dragonmacher
94027bf3a6 GP-2328 - Fixed exception in listing when xrefs are grouped by function
and the number of xrefs to display is 1; fixed xrefs '...' text so that
it will show the xrefs dialog when double-clicked
2022-07-27 16:33:13 -04:00
Ryan Kurtz
67b010296d Merge remote-tracking branch 'origin/GP-2368_James_pcodecompile_npe' 2022-07-27 10:20:46 -04:00
Ryan Kurtz
8f811ef517 Merge remote-tracking branch 'origin/GP-2349_ghizard_PDB_dump_set_new_script--SQUASHED' 2022-07-27 10:18:07 -04:00
ghizard
004cbd1cc1 GP-2349 - PDB developer dump set script 2022-07-27 10:04:31 -04:00
Ryan Kurtz
0d14b904a7 Merge remote-tracking branch
'origin/GP-1777_ghizard_Improve_determination_of_segment_addresses_squashed_rebased_20220720--SQUASHED'
(Closes #3993)
2022-07-27 09:43:16 -04:00
ghizard
70e7ae6e59 GP-1777 - PDB Universal - Improve segment address calculation 2022-07-27 05:54:53 -04:00
Ryan Kurtz
75ae8b3c36 Merge remote-tracking branch 'origin/patch' 2022-07-27 00:37:13 -04:00
ghidra1
732e766c0a Updated patch version to 10.1.6 2022-07-26 18:37:36 -04:00
ghidra1
0590f9336e Merge remote-tracking branch 'origin/patch' 2022-07-26 18:20:51 -04:00
ghidra1
9c724c1add Merge remote-tracking branch 'origin/GP-2355_AARCH64_thunk_pattern' into patch 2022-07-26 15:12:21 -04:00
emteere
627d0c0f8c GP-2355 Added aarch64 thunk pattern 2022-07-26 19:09:52 +00:00
James
07f87bb190 GP-2368_pcodecompile_npe 2022-07-26 18:45:40 +00:00
ghidra1
6614ea5c2e GP-0 minor fixes for build 2022-07-26 13:56:39 -04:00
Ryan Kurtz
9971ad5179 Merge remote-tracking branch 'origin/patch' 2022-07-26 12:42:04 -04:00
ghidra1
7293efbb9f GP-0 Updated 10.1.5 ChangeHistory 2022-07-26 10:56:57 -04:00
Ryan Kurtz
03b42fc6e4 Merge remote-tracking branch 'origin/patch' 2022-07-26 00:34:13 -04:00
ghidra1
3cb967cf7f Merge remote-tracking branch 'origin/GP-2366_ghidra1_MIPSEmulateInstructionStateModifier' into patch 2022-07-25 21:04:41 -04:00
ghidra1
cdb749f118 Merge remote-tracking branch 'origin/GP-0_ElementAndAttributeRecords--SQUASHED' 2022-07-25 16:58:00 -04:00
ghidra1
cdeeca79d5 GP-0 Transitioned AttributeId and ElementId to java record 2022-07-25 16:56:58 -04:00
ghidra1
062551ae9a GP-2366 handle MIPS emulation when ISA_VARIANT not enabled 2022-07-25 16:25:30 -04:00
caheckman
7abd4cb2ec GP-2281 RuleOrMultiBool 2022-07-25 14:40:50 -04:00
Ryan Kurtz
15629c8e3a Merge remote-tracking branch 'origin/patch' 2022-07-25 13:25:24 -04:00
Ryan Kurtz
f6a620c5e0 Merge remote-tracking branch
'origin/GP-713_ghidra1_ELF_PowerPC_EMB_Relocation--SQUASHED'
(Closes #890)
2022-07-25 13:24:44 -04:00
ghidra1
590d74f2e9 Merge remote-tracking branch
'origin/GP-2365_emteere_MinimumSpecRefAddr_ignore_bug' into patch
(Closes #4257)
2022-07-25 12:53:01 -04:00
emteere
9c3ef680d1 GP-2365_emteere Fix bug introduced in refactor that would ignore
"Speculative reference min" analyzer setting
2022-07-25 16:41:43 +00:00